How to Make Authentic Jamaican Curry Chicken

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:

Step 1: Gather Your Ingredients

Start by gathering all your ingredients on your countertop. This makes cooking smoother than butter on hot toast!

Step 2: Prepare Your Chicken

In a large bowl, toss your boneless chicken thighs with salt, pepper, and about two tablespoons of curry powder. Let them marinate while you chop up your veggies—let’s say about ten minutes should do.

Step 3: Sauté Those Aromatics

Heat some o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add finely chopped onions, garlic cloves, and ginger. Sauté until they turn fragrant—about three minutes—because who doesn’t love the smell of cooking onions?

Step 4: Cook the Chicken

Add your marinated chicken to the skillet. Stir well to ensure every piece gets coated in that beautiful yellow hue from the curry powder. Cook for around five minutes until slightly browned.

Step 5: Add Vegetables and Broth

Toss in chopped bell peppers followed by chicken broth to cover everything nicely. Bring it to a gentle simmer—this is where all those flavors come together like old friends at a reunion!

Step 6: Simmer Away

Reduce heat to low and cover the skillet. Let it simmer for about twenty-five minutes until the chicken is tender and fully cooked through. Serve hot over rice or with warm naan bread to soak up that luscious sauce!

What makes Authentic Jamaican Curry Chicken unique?

Authentic Jamaican Curry Chicken stands out due to its vibrant blend of spices and fresh ingredients. The dish typically includes Jamaican curry powder, which is distinct from Indian curry powder, offering a unique flavor profile. Fresh herbs like thyme, scallions, and Scotch bonnet peppers add depth and heat. The slow cooking process allows the chicken to absorb all the rich flavors, resulting in a dish that is both aromatic and savory. This combination of spices and techniques creates a truly authentic taste that reflects Jamaican culinary tradition.

How can I adjust the heat level in Authentic Jamaican Curry Chicken?

To adjust the heat level in Authentic Jamaican Curry Chicken, you can modify the amount of Scotch bonnet pepper used in your recipe. For a milder dish, use only half of the pepper or remove the seeds before adding it to the pot. Alternatively, if you prefer more heat, consider adding a whole pepper or incorporating red pepper flakes. Additionally, balancing spicy elements with coconut milk can help mellow out the overall heat while maintaining the dish’s authentic flavor.

Authentic Jamaican Curry Chicken

Authentic Jamaican Curry Chicken is a vibrant dish that brings the tropical flavors of the Caribbean to your dinner table. Tender boneless chicken thighs are marinated in a fragrant blend of Jamaican curry spices, then simmered with fresh vegetables in a luscious sauce. This easy-to-make recipe is perfect for family gatherings or cozy dinners, offering a delightful explosion of flavor that will leave everyone wanting more.

  • Author: Jennifer
  • Prep Time: 15 minutes
  • Cook Time: 30 minutes
  • Total Time: 45 minutes
  • Yield: Serves 4
  • Category: Main
  • Method: Simmering
  • Cuisine: Caribbean

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b boneless chicken thighs
  • 2 tbsp Jamaican curry powder
  • 1 tbsp fresh ginger, minced
  • 3 garlic cloves, minced
  • 1 medium onion, chopped
  • 1 bell pepper, chopped (any color)
  • 1 cup chicken broth
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 2 tbsp oil (for sautéing)

Instructions

  1. Gather all ingredients on the countertop for easy access.
  2. In a bowl, marinate the chicken thighs with salt, pepper, and curry powder for about 10 minutes while you prepare the vegetables.
  3. Heat oil in a skillet over medium heat. Sauté onions, garlic, and ginger until fragrant (about 3 minutes).
  4. Add the marinated chicken to the skillet and cook for about 5 minutes until slightly browned.
  5. Stir in bell peppers and chicken broth; bring to a gentle simmer.
  6. Cover and reduce heat to low. Simmer for about 25 minutes until the chicken is tender and cooked through.
  7. Serve hot over rice or with warm naan.
